Blood group genotype analysis for the quality improvement of reagent test red blood cells

Background and Objectives Reagent red blood cells (RBCs) for antibody detection should express certain important antigens as a double dose, that is, the donors must be homozygous for the corresponding alleles. Traditionally, dose is determined by serological typing and known allele frequencies. However, RHD zygosity cannot be predicted serologically owing to the absence of an antithetical antigen,

IInterpretation of Anomalous Ultraviolet Transitions of Fe II Observed in Laboratory Fourier Transform Spectra and Stellar HST and IUE Spectra

We discuss LS-forbidden Delta S = 2 transitions of Fe Pi that appear as strong lines in ultraviolet stellar and laboratory spectra. The lines occur because of indirect lever mixing-two close energy levels, w(2)P(3/2) and x(6)P(3/2), are mixed through a third level acting as a catalyst. Political economy of labor retrenchment: Evidence based on China's state-owned enterprises

This study examines the determinants behind the restructuring of China's SOEs in the late 1990s. We have reached two major findings. First, we find that the degree of labor retrenchment is negatively related to enterprise performance, suggesting that poor performance is a major force driving labor restructuring. Transmembrane orientation and topology of the NADH:quinone oxidoreductase putative quinone binding subunit NuoH

NADH:quinone oxidoreductase, or Complex I, is a multi-subunit membrane-bound enzyme in the respiratory chain of many pro- and eukaryotes. The enzyme catalyzes the oxidation of NADH and donates electrons to the quinone pool, coupled to proton translocation across the membrane, but the mechanism of energy transduction is not understood.
